CRC(Communications, Reviews, and Controls)可以通过改进沟通、定期回顾、实施控制机制促进项目进度。改进沟通可以确保项目团队成员之间的信息流动顺畅,减少误解和信息延迟;定期回顾则可以帮助团队及时发现和解决问题;实施控制机制则确保项目按照计划进行。其中,改进沟通最为关键,因为它可以从根本上提高团队的协作效率和响应速度。
一、改进沟通
项目管理中,沟通是决定项目成功与否的关键因素之一。改进沟通可以通过以下几个方面实现:
1. 使用有效的沟通工具
使用即时通讯工具、项目管理软件等来确保团队成员之间的信息流畅。例如,研发项目管理系统PingCode和通用项目管理软件Worktile都可以提供全面的沟通和协作平台,这些工具可以帮助团队成员快速共享信息、分配任务、跟踪进度。
2. 定期召开会议
定期的团队会议,如每日站会、每周例会,可以确保团队成员始终了解项目的最新进展,并及时解决遇到的问题。这种高频次的沟通方式可以显著提高信息透明度和团队协作效率。
3. 建立清晰的沟通流程
确定每个项目阶段的沟通需求,并建立相应的流程和标准。例如,项目启动阶段需要进行需求分析和可行性研究,项目执行阶段需要进行任务分配和进度跟踪,项目收尾阶段需要进行总结和评估。
二、定期回顾
定期回顾是项目管理中的重要环节,通过回顾可以及时发现项目中的问题,并进行相应调整:
1. 持续改进
通过定期回顾项目进展,可以发现项目中的不足和需要改进的地方。项目团队可以根据这些回顾结果,调整工作方式和策略,以提高项目效率和质量。
2. 风险管理
定期回顾可以帮助项目团队及时发现潜在的风险,并采取相应的措施进行控制。例如,如果在项目回顾中发现某个任务进度滞后,团队可以立即进行调整,重新分配资源或修改计划,以确保项目按时完成。
3. 知识共享
通过回顾会议,团队成员可以分享自己的经验和教训,这些知识可以帮助其他成员避免类似的问题,提高整个团队的综合能力。
三、实施控制机制
控制机制是确保项目按计划进行的重要手段,包括以下几个方面:
1. 制定详细的项目计划
制定详细的项目计划,包括任务分解、时间安排、资源分配等。这些计划可以作为项目执行的指南,确保每个任务都有明确的负责人和完成时间。
2. 实施进度跟踪
通过项目管理软件进行进度跟踪,可以实时了解项目的进展情况。例如,PingCode和Worktile都提供进度跟踪功能,团队成员可以随时查看任务的完成情况,并进行相应调整。
3. 设立控制点
在项目的关键节点设立控制点,通过这些控制点可以进行阶段性的评估和调整。例如,在项目的设计阶段、开发阶段、测试阶段等设立控制点,确保每个阶段都按计划完成。
四、案例分析
为了更好地理解CRC如何促进项目进度,我们可以通过一个实际案例进行分析:
项目背景
某软件开发公司正在进行一个大型项目,项目包括需求分析、设计、开发、测试和部署等多个阶段。项目团队由开发人员、测试人员、项目经理等组成,项目周期为6个月。
1. 改进沟通
项目团队选择了PingCode作为项目管理工具,通过PingCode的即时通讯功能,团队成员可以快速共享信息、分配任务、跟踪进度。此外,团队每天早上召开站会,确保每个成员了解项目的最新进展,并及时解决遇到的问题。
2. 定期回顾
项目团队每周召开一次回顾会议,回顾项目进展,发现并解决问题。通过这些回顾会议,团队及时发现了需求变更、进度滞后等问题,并进行了相应调整。
3. 实施控制机制
项目团队制定了详细的项目计划,包括任务分解、时间安排、资源分配等。通过PingCode的进度跟踪功能,团队成员可以实时了解项目的进展情况,并在关键节点设立控制点,进行阶段性的评估和调整。
项目成果
通过改进沟通、定期回顾、实施控制机制,项目团队顺利完成了项目,按时交付了高质量的软件产品。
五、总结
CRC(Communications, Reviews, and Controls)通过改进沟通、定期回顾、实施控制机制可以显著促进项目进度。通过使用有效的沟通工具、定期召开会议、建立清晰的沟通流程,项目团队可以提高信息透明度和协作效率;通过定期回顾,团队可以发现并解决问题,进行持续改进和风险管理;通过制定详细的项目计划、实施进度跟踪、设立控制点,项目可以按计划顺利进行。综上所述,CRC是促进项目进度的重要方法,值得在项目管理中广泛应用。
相关问答FAQs:
FAQ 1: 为什么CRC(Code Review Committee)对项目进度有积极影响?
CRC对项目进度的促进作用主要体现在以下几个方面:
-
减少错误和缺陷的数量: CRC通过代码审查和评估,可以帮助识别和纠正代码中的错误和缺陷,从而避免了后期修复的时间和资源浪费。这有助于提高项目的整体质量和稳定性,从而加快项目的进度。
-
提高团队合作和沟通: CRC需要团队成员之间相互审查代码和给出反馈,这促使团队成员之间进行更加频繁的沟通和合作。通过交流和共享经验,团队成员可以更好地了解彼此的工作,从而提高整体协作效率,加速项目的进展。
-
促进代码质量和标准的统一: CRC通过对代码的审查,可以确保代码符合预定的质量标准和开发规范。这有助于减少代码的重复和冗余,并提高代码的可读性和可维护性。代码质量的提升可以减少潜在的问题和bug,从而加快项目的进度。
FAQ 2: 如何确保CRC的代码审查不会影响项目进度?
确保CRC的代码审查不会对项目进度造成负面影响的关键在于以下几点:
-
制定明确的审查流程和时间限制: 在项目开始之前,明确定义CRC的代码审查流程,并设定适当的时间限制。这样可以保证代码审查不会耗费过多的时间,从而不会延误项目进度。
-
优先审查关键代码和模块: CRC可以将重点放在关键代码和核心模块的审查上,而对次要的代码进行适度的审查。这样可以确保关键部分的质量和稳定性,而不会对整个项目的进度造成过多影响。
-
合理分配审查任务和资源: 将代码审查任务合理分配给团队成员,确保每个人的工作量合理并均衡。同时,为CRC提供足够的资源和支持,例如审查工具和培训材料,以提高审查的效率和准确性。
FAQ 3: CRC如何帮助项目管理者更好地掌控项目进度?
CRC对项目管理者的帮助主要表现在以下几个方面:
-
提供实时的代码质量反馈: CRC通过代码审查和评估,可以及时发现和报告代码中的问题和缺陷。这使得项目管理者能够及早了解项目的质量状况,并采取相应的措施来解决问题,从而避免进度延误。
-
加强项目团队的协作和合作: CRC要求团队成员之间相互审查代码和给出反馈,这促进了团队成员之间的沟通和合作。项目管理者可以通过CRC来促进团队成员之间的协作,提高整体工作效率,从而推动项目的进度。
-
提高项目的稳定性和可维护性: CRC通过对代码的审查,可以确保代码符合质量标准和开发规范。这有助于减少潜在的问题和bug,提高项目的稳定性和可维护性。稳定的代码基础可以减少后期的修复工作,从而加快项目的进度。
文章标题:crc如何促进项目进度,发布者:worktile,转载请注明出处:https://worktile.com/kb/p/3300066